Common Plumbing FAQs

What do I do when I notice my water bill is high?

Check your toilets and faucets for any visible issues. You should also check for water leaks inside the crawl space if possible. We also advise checking your irrigation plumbing and other outdoor fixtures. Most importantly, contact a reliable local plumber in Carlsbad to perform an inspection to be sure.

How do I know if I should have a water softener?

Our advice is always to call for a pro to test your water for chlorine and mineral levels. However, you can also check your sinks and faucets for white calcium scale buildup. If you see residue, there’s a good chance you have hard water.

Should a low water pressure worry me?

If your water pressure is low, it could mean a large water leak somewhere. It could also be due to the hard water buildup in older piping, leading to reduced water flow. In this case, a plumber will have to replace the piping to restore the pressure and flow of water.

I have a burst pipe. What do I do?

First, turn off the main valve to stop the flow of water and potential damage. This will also allow you to see what you’re dealing with, Next, check the impacted pipe and the area surrounding it. You might want to turn off the electricity wherever the water reaches. Don’t forget to take photos of the damage for your insurance. Drain Cleanout Locations

Finding Indoor and Outdoor Drain Cleanouts

Knowing the location of drain cleanouts is vital in emergency situations. The drain or sewer cleanout is your direct access to the main sewer line. It’s function is to provide professional plumbers with an easy-to-access point to the main sewage line of your plumbing system.

While only a professional should use it, knowing where the cleanout is can significantly help during emergencies. It will save you thousands by preventing water damage. More importantly, the technician doesn’t have to worry about finding the drain cleanout when you hire their service.

Indoor Cleanout

You can find where the drain cleanout by following the drainage pipes that lead away from the toilet or sink. This should lead you to the main sewer line. Indoor drain cleanouts are usually found on the main sewer line, which looks like a Y- or T-shape pipe fitting with a threaded plug and a square nut.

However, it is not always on the main line. If you didn’t find it there, you would have to look around again at dimly lit areas like the garage or utility rooms. Look for a group of drainage pipes and see if it leads you to the cleanout from there. Once you find it, it’s great if you can test it to know that it still works.

Outdoor Cleanout

The municipal sewer line or septic tank is the first place to look for an outdoor cleanout. For septic systems, it is likely near the house, in line with the tank. It will also be close to the home in the case of a municipal sewer system but maybe not as visible.

Sometimes, you can’t find it because it has been hidden by foliage, lawn decorations, or other blocks. But don’t worry because it should be close to home. Start looking around more at anything that might obscure it. If the drain cleanout is buried, you will need to estimate where it is and dig the ground by trial and error to find it. Once you do, be sure to mark it and test it out.
